Gaming laptops are well-suited for programming due to their powerful hardware. High performance can handle coding, compiling, and testing efficiently.
Gaming laptops offer an expansive range of features ideal for programmers. Supplied with fast processors and substantial RAM, they provide a smooth coding experience, allowing developers to work on complex projects without slowdown. The high-resolution displays improve readability and reduce eye strain, which is beneficial for long programming sessions.
These laptops also tend to have better cooling systems to manage the heat generated during intense workloads. Their dedicated graphics cards may not be necessary for all programming tasks but can be a boon for game developers or those working with graphics-intensive applications. The advantage of using a gaming laptop for programming is the combination of performance and portability, enabling coders to work powerfully and flexibly from anywhere.
Introduction: The Intersection Of Gaming And Coding
Gaming laptops have developed into rugged machines capable of handling not just high-octane gaming sessions but also the intricate demands of programming workloads. The conjunction of gaming firepower and coding efficiency in one portable device raises a compelling question—can gaming laptops double as ideal programming environments? This section delves into the duality of gaming laptops, exploring their capabilities beyond virtual battlefields and into the realms of code compilation, app development, and more. Programmers seeking versatile computing options will find insights into aligning their needs with the beefy specs commonly found in gaming laptops.
Gaming laptops are engineered with leading-edge hardware designed to tackle the latest games. Such specifications include powerful multi-core processors, heaps of RAM, high-speed solid-state drives, and dedicated graphics cards—all of which are serendipitously aligned with the demands of development tasks. These laptops offer high performance and exceptional multitasking capabilities, making them suitable for programming environments requiring resource-intensive applications like emulators, virtual machines, and integrated development environments (IDEs).
Every coder looks for optimal computing solutions to simplify their workflow. Key features that programmers typically seek in a laptop include:
- Processor Speed: Fast CPUs for compiling code efficiently.
- Memory: Ample RAM to run multiple applications simultaneously.
- Storage: Spacious and fast storage solutions for quick access to files.
- Screen Size and Quality: Large, high-resolution displays for better code readability and multi-window programming.
- Battery Life: Sufficient battery life to code on the go without frequent charging.
- Keyboard Quality: A comfortable keyboard design to facilitate long coding sessions.
Gaming laptops, with their top-tier features, often satisfy and surpass these specifications, hinting at their covert aptitude for becoming a programmer’s technological ally. In the following sections, we’ll dissect the match between a programmer’s needs and the intrinsic qualities of gaming laptops, dispelling myths and revealing truths about their multifaceted utility.
Analyzing The Capabilities Of Gaming Laptops For Programming
Gaming laptops have grown in popularity, performance, and versatility, slicing through intense games with finesse. But it’s not just gamers who can reap the benefits; programmers are finding these powerful machines increasingly well-suited for coding. Let’s delve into what makes gaming laptops an excellent choice for developers by analyzing their programming capabilities.
Powerful Processors: A Coder’s Best Friend
Gaming laptops come furnished with high-end processors designed for the quick reflexes needed in gaming. This processing power translates seamlessly into the realm of programming, where a fast CPU can seriously reduce compile times and improve overall efficiency. These processors handle complex code compilations and run virtual machines and emulators without breaking a sweat, which is a game-changer for developers.
Ramifications Of Ram: Multitasking Of Gamimg Laptop
Multitasking is a non-negotiable in a programmer’s arsenal, and gaming laptops offer ample Random Access Memory (RAM). With typically 16GB or more, these machines facilitate the smooth operation of numerous applications simultaneously. Coders can switch between development environments, browsers, and other tools with ease, keeping productivity at its height without the dreaded lag.
Solid-state Drives: Speeding Up Development
The lightning speeds of solid-state drives (SSDs) are standard fare in gaming laptops, providing quick boot times and responsive software launches. For programming, the impact is clear: fast access to files, more rapid execution of programs, and reduced wait times when fetching data. This means more time spent writing code and less time staring at loading screens.
High-quality Displays: A Boon For Long Coding Sessions
Working for hours on code requires a display that’s gentle on the eyes. Gaming laptops come with high-resolution screens, often surpassing the typical 1080p. Translates to crisper text and less strain while poring over lines of code. Add to this the advantage of better color precision and display real estate, providing a comfortable and refined visual experience.
Graphics Cards: Necessity Or Overkill For Coders?
The powerful GPUs in gaming laptops might seem like overkill for programming tasks, but they can be surprisingly beneficial. For developers working on 3D graphics, game development, or any task that leverages GPU acceleration, having a dedicated graphics card can be a vital asset. However, for more detailed coding tasks, this additional power may be a luxury rather than a necessity.
Keyboard And Trackpad Comfort: The Programmer’s Perspective
Ergonomics are pivotal when you’re spending countless hours typing. Gaming laptops often feature comfortable keyboards with good essential travel, tactile feedback, and often customizable backlighting, making them suitable for long programming sessions. Likewise, precision trackpads ensure smooth cursor movement and multitouch gestures, conducive to efficient coding workflows.
Considering The Downsides Of Gaming Laptops For Programming
Gaming laptops are often praised for their impressive performance and high-end specs, which, on paper, seem perfect for demanding tasks like programming. But before you consider picking one up for your development work, it’s crucial to weigh up some possible drawbacks. Let’s delve into the aspects that make these powerful machines less than ideal for the coding specialist.
Portability Concerns: The Trade-off For Power
Gaming laptops pack a severe punch with top-tier processors and robust graphics cards, allowing them to handle complex programming environments easily. Unfortunately, this power comes with bulk. These laptops are heavier and more evident, making them less convenient when you need to be mobile. Here’s why that matters:
- Heavier laptops can be a burden during transit
- The larger footprint means they occupy more desk space
- High-end components can lead to reduced portability
Battery Life: A Limiting Factor For On-the-go Development
One of the most critical constraints of using a gaming laptop for programming is its battery life. These power-hungry machines may fall short for developers who need longevity away from an outlet. Consider the following points:
- Intensive use drains battery rapidly.
- Finding power sources on the move can be challenging.
- Long charging times can disrupt productivity.
Noise And Heat: Distractions For The Focused Programmer
The demands of gaming hardware often mean these laptops run hot and loud. Fans can sound like jet engines when under load, and heat generation can become uncomfortable. It can be particularly distracting for programmers who require a quiet, focused environment for optimal productivity.
Price Point: Is It Worth The Investment For Programming Alone?
Cost is always an important consideration. Gaming laptops come with a high price tag due to their premium components. You must determine if the benefits align with your programming needs or if you’re paying for power you won’t utilize. Questions to ponder:
|Not essential for most programming tasks
|Useful for running VMs and large datasets
Real-world Experience: Programmers Weigh In
The question of whether gaming laptops are suitable for programming has stirred quite a conversation in tech circles. While these powerful machines are engineered for high-performance gaming experiences, their utility in the development world is often under scrutiny. To shed light on this, let’s delve into the real-life stories and opinions of the programming community itself. Programmers with firsthand experience offer us valuable insights into the practicalities of using gaming laptops for coding and development.
Case Studies: Success Stories Of Programming On Gaming Laptops
Our community has seen an array of success stories shared by developers who have embraced gaming laptops for their programming needs. These case studies highlight several advantages:
- Robust Processing Power: Programmers enjoy the powerful CPUs and GPUs that handle complex code compilation and virtualization tasks effortlessly.
- Smooth Multitasking: The abundant RAM ensures developers can run multiple applications and virtual machines without a hitch.
- Speedy Storage Solutions: Solid State Drives (SSDs) in these laptops cut down on project load times and contribute to a more efficient workflow.
One such story comes from Alex, a game developer, who reported an impressive boost in productivity when changing to a gaming laptop. The high refresh rate screen and ergonomic keyboard also aided in long coding sessions, reducing fatigue.
Developer Forums And Surveys: Analyzing The Consensus
Insights from multiple developer forums and surveys deliver a broader perspective. These platforms, where real programmers collaborate and share knowledge, reveal that:
- Gaming laptops are praised for their longevity and durability under heavy use.
- Many developers appreciate the versatility, allowing them to game and code on the same machine.
- There is some concern about the battery life and portability due to the more substantial build of gaming laptops.
A survey conducted by Stack Overflow also indicated that a significant number of professional developers consider gaming laptops a viable option for their work, especially those who freelance or have a more mobile lifestyle.
Software Compatibility: When Gaming Hardware Meets Developer Tools
Software compatibility is a critical factor for developers. The excellent news is gaming laptops generally excel in this area. This is due to multiple aspects:
- Operating systems like Windows are standard on gaming laptops, providing broad compatibility with programming software and tools.
- The hardware is often overqualified for the requirements of developer tools, translating into smooth performance.
- Upgradability options mean developers can keep their systems up-to-date with the latest technologies.
For example, Integrated Development Environments (IDEs) and virtualization software run flawlessly on gaming laptops. Developers using resource-intensive applications like Android Studio or Docker find that these systems meet and often exceed performance benchmarks needed for efficient coding and testing.
The Verdict: Debunking Or Confirming The Myth
Are gaming laptops a practicable choice for programmers? This question has mystified many developers and tech lovers alike. It’s time to dissect the facts and put speculation to rest. Join us as we delve into the synergy between gaming laptops and programming environments.
Matching The Laptop To The Programming Needs
Understanding the specific requirements of your development work is crucial in selecting the right laptop. Here’s why gaming laptops may just fit the bill:
- Processing Power: With high-end CPUs, gaming laptops handle the compilation and execution of code brilliantly.
- RAM: A generous amount of RAM in gaming laptops allows for smooth multitasking and running of virtual machines.
- Graphics: While only sometimes essential for programming, a robust GPU is beneficial for game development, graphics-intensive operations, and hardware acceleration.
- Storage: Fast SSDs contribute to quicker boot times and faster access to files and applications.
- Build Quality: Gaming laptops are designed to withstand long hours of operation, which translates to durability for coding marathons.
Alternative Solutions For Cost-effective Programming
While gaming laptops offer formidable specs, the cost may deter some. Economical alternatives exist and could suffice, such as:
- Opting for a mid-range notebook with upgradable components.
- Sourcing a refurbished high-performance laptop at a fraction of the cost.
- Building a desktop PC that can offer better value for money and upgrade potential.
These options can be more affordable yet still meet the demands of many programming tasks.
Future-proofing:Are Gaming Laptops Good For Programming
Programming is an ever-evolving field, with new languages, frameworks, and tools constantly occurring. A gaming laptop’s high-end specs not only serve well for today’s needs but also offer a cushion for tomorrow’s demands. Here are some considerations for future-proofing your purchase:
|Opt for 6 cores or more for extended longevity
|8GB to 16GB
|Consider 32GB to handle more intensive tasks
|1TB or more, with possibilities for additional SSD expansion
|4K resolution for greater clarity, especially for UI/UX design
In adopting a gaming laptop for programming, you’re not only securing performance for current projects but setting the stage for future advancements in technology.
Frequently Asked Questions On Are Gaming Laptops Good For Programming
Can Gaming Laptops Handle Programming Tasks?
Gaming laptops are typically equipped with robust hardware suitable for intensive tasks, including programming. Their high-speed processors and abundant RAM can efficiently handle coding, compiling, and debugging software projects.
Are Gaming Laptops Overkill For Coding Purposes?
While gaming laptops offer high performance, they might be overkill for basic coding tasks. However, for developers involved in game development or using resource-intensive IDEs or virtual machines, the extra power can be beneficial.
Do Gaming Laptops Have Good Battery Life For Coding?
Gaming laptops often have shorter battery life due to their powerful components. For programming, especially if you require portability and longer unplugged usage, it’s important to compare models for the best battery performance.
How Does Keyboard Quality On Gaming Laptops Affect Programmers?
Programmers rely on comfortable and responsive keyboards for efficient coding. Gaming laptops usually have high-quality keyboards with good essential travel, which can provide a satisfying and productive programming experience.
Gaming laptops certainly offer a versatile solution for programmers. With their robust hardware, multitasking becomes effortless, and powerful processors handle coding with ease. Selecting a gaming laptop for programming merges performance with pleasure, making it a worthy investment for any developer.
Embrace the dual benefits of gaming and coding today!